What Is Perchloroethylene?
Perchloroethylene (tetrachloroethylene) is a chlorinated solvent widely used in commercial dry cleaning. It is non-flammable, stable, and highly effective at dissolving grease, oil, and stubborn stains without shrinking or damaging delicate fabrics.
Because it does not rely on water, perchloroethylene allows dry cleaners to treat materials like silk, wool, rayon, and structured garments that could be harmed in traditional washing machines.
Why Perc Became the Industry Standard
Perchloroethylene became popular in the mid-20th century because it offered:
Superior cleaning power
Compatibility with most textiles
Non-flammability compared to earlier petroleum solvents
Reliable and consistent cleaning results
Cost efficiency in large-scale operations
For many businesses, these advantages still hold true today.
The Benefits of Using Perchloroethylene
Despite growing scrutiny, perchloroethylene continues to offer several advantages that make it attractive to dry cleaning operators.
1. Exceptional Cleaning Performance
Perc is particularly effective at removing oil-based stains, which are among the most challenging types to eliminate. Grease, cosmetics, cooking oils, and automotive residues dissolve easily in perchloroethylene. This reduces the need for repeated cleaning cycles and extensive pre-spotting.
2. Fabric Protection
When used correctly in modern closed-loop machines, perchloroethylene is gentle on many fabrics. It does not cause water swelling or shrinkage, making it ideal for delicate garments labeled “dry clean only.”
3. Established Equipment and Processes
Many dry cleaners already own perchloroethylene-based machines. Staff are trained in its use, and workflows are optimized around its performance. Switching solvents may require retraining, equipment upgrades, or operational adjustments.
4. Cost Efficiency
Perc remains competitively priced compared to some alternative solvents. Its cleaning efficiency can reduce rework rates and labor costs, which contributes to overall profitability.
The Risks and Drawbacks of Perchloroethylene
While perc offers strong cleaning performance, it also comes with significant concerns.
1. Health and Safety Concerns
Perchloroethylene exposure has been linked to health risks when not properly managed. Inhalation of high concentrations may cause dizziness, headaches, or irritation. Long-term exposure has raised more serious concerns, prompting regulatory oversight.
Modern dry cleaning systems use closed-loop technology to minimize vapor release, but compliance with safety standards is critical.
2. Environmental Impact
Perc is classified as a volatile organic compound (VOC). Improper disposal or leaks can contaminate soil and groundwater. Cleanup efforts for contaminated sites can be costly and time-consuming.
Environmental awareness among consumers has also increased. Many customers actively seek “green” or eco-friendly dry cleaning options.
3. Regulatory Pressure
Regulations around perchloroethylene are tightening in several regions. Local, state, and federal authorities may restrict its use in residential buildings or require specific ventilation, waste disposal, and monitoring procedures.
Compliance adds operational complexity and potential costs.
The Cost Factor: Is Perc Still Economical?
When evaluating whether perchloroethylene is still worth it, cost is a major consideration.
Initial Investment vs. Transition Costs
If a business already owns modern perc equipment, continuing to use it may be financially sensible—at least in the short term. However, if equipment is aging or non-compliant, upgrading may be expensive.
Switching to alternative systems such as hydrocarbon or liquid carbon dioxide cleaning can require new machinery, installation modifications, and staff retraining.
Ongoing Operating Expenses
Operational costs include:
Solvent purchase
Waste disposal fees
Regulatory compliance expenses
Air quality monitoring
Insurance premiums
In some markets, compliance and environmental liability insurance can significantly increase overall costs.
Alternatives to Perchloroethylene
As environmental and regulatory pressures increase, several alternatives have gained popularity.
Hydrocarbon Solvents
Hydrocarbon solvents are less aggressive than perc and produce fewer hazardous emissions. However, they may require longer cleaning cycles and may not remove heavy grease as effectively.
Silicone-Based Solvents
Silicone solvents, often marketed as eco-friendly, are gentle on fabrics and have low toxicity. However, cleaning performance for certain stains can be lower compared to perchloroethylene.
Liquid Carbon Dioxide Cleaning
This method uses pressurized CO₂ as a solvent. It is environmentally friendly and leaves no chemical residue, but the equipment investment is substantial.
Professional Wet Cleaning
Advanced wet cleaning systems use water and specialized detergents controlled by computer systems. While effective for many garments, not all fabrics are suitable for wet cleaning.
Consumer Perception and Market Trends
Customer awareness plays a growing role in determining whether perchloroethylene is still worth using.
Many consumers are more environmentally conscious than ever before. Marketing “green dry cleaning” services can attract new customers and build brand loyalty. Businesses that continue using perc may need to invest in transparent communication about safety measures and compliance standards.
At the same time, many customers prioritize results. If perchloroethylene delivers superior stain removal and garment care, some clients may still prefer it over alternatives.
